Transaction f0821d421049ecbcb77ade1733e8bbc59d10daae9f0e06eec130d343d269f7cc

1 Input
1 Outputs
  • f0821d421049ecbcb77ade1733e8bbc59d10daae9f0e06eec130d343d269f7cc:0
  • value  25670
    address  33Sx287HNN1pX6ajUM7mLp24krT8DLRxJa